
Valentine's Day is a time celebrated by lovers to express their affection and admiration for each other. One of the most timeless and romantic gestures during this day is gifting flowers. In Lancaster, the choice of flower color can carry profound meaning and set the tone for the message you want to convey.
Red is the quintessential color for Valentine's Day flowers. It has long been associated with intense passion, deep love, and desire. Red roses, in particular, are the most popular option. When you present a bouquet of red roses in Lancaster on Valentine's Day, it is a clear and powerful statement of your romantic love. This color is ideal for those in committed, long - term relationships where the flames of passion continue to burn brightly. The deep, rich red hue never fails to make an impact. It's a color that exudes confidence and shows your partner that your love is strong and unwavering.
Pink flowers are a wonderful alternative for a more delicate and gentle expression of love. Light pink conveys admiration, sweetness, and grace. It's a great choice for new relationships or when you want to show a softer side of your affection. A bouquet of light pink carnations or pink tulips in Lancaster can add a touch of romance without being as overwhelming as red. Darker shades of pink, on the other hand, can imply gratitude and appreciation in addition to love. They can be a perfect way to say thank you for being in your life, while still maintaining the Valentine's Day sentiment.
White is a symbol of purity, innocence, and new beginnings. White flowers like white lilies or white orchids offer a sense of freshness and can be a beautiful option for Valentine's Day in Lancaster. They can represent the pure and untainted love between two people, often used to mark the start of a new relationship or to celebrate the long - standing, chaste love of a couple. White flowers can also be used in combination with other colors, adding a touch of elegance and sophistication to the bouquet.
Orange is a bold and energetic color. It symbolizes enthusiasm, passion, and a zest for life. Orange flowers, such as orange gerberas, can bring a sense of excitement and warmth to your Valentine's Day gift. This color is suitable for couples who have a lively and dynamic relationship. It shows that you're not only in love but also have a vibrant and fun - filled connection. Orange can add a bit of a modern and contemporary touch to the traditional Valentine's Day flower gifting.
To conclude, the best color for Lancaster Valentine's Day flowers depends on your relationship, personal style, and the message you wish to send. Whether it's the classic red for passionate love, the soft pink for budding affection, the pure white for new beginnings, or the energetic orange for a dynamic relationship, each color has the power to speak volumes on this special day. By carefully choosing the color of your Valentine's Day flowers, you can make this celebration of love truly memorable.
